Binary search tree library in python

WebMay 24, 2024 · Hello, I Really need some help. Posted about my SAB listing a few weeks ago about not showing up in search only when you entered the exact name. I pretty … WebToday we learn how to implement binary search trees in Python. Show more Binary Search Tree Tutorial - Traversal, Creation and More Tech With Tim 23K views 3 years ago Binary Search...

Python Library for Self-Balancing BST - GeeksforGeeks

WebNov 4, 2024 · Binary Tree in Python Python’s binary trees are one of the most efficient data structures available, and they’re also relatively simple to implement. A binary tree is a tree-like data structure with a root node and two child nodes, a left and a right. Each node can have any number of child nodes. WebApr 8, 2010 · Binary Search Tree != Binary Tree. A Binary Search Tree has a very specific property: for any node X, X's key is larger than the key of any descendent of its left child, and smaller than the key of any descendant of its right child. A Binary Tree imposes no such restriction. sims 4 aspirations mods download https://jtwelvegroup.com

CISC235 W23 A2 - Assignment 2 Winter - CISC-235 Data

WebBinary Search is a searching algorithm for finding an element's position in a sorted array. In this tutorial, you will understand the working of binary search with working code in C, C++, Java, and Python. WebWe suggest you follow PEP8 1 style to improve the readability of your code. All data structures involved must be implemented by yourself, except for the built-in data types, i., List in Python. An “I uploaded the wrong file” excuse will result in a mark of zero. 1 Binary Search Tree (55 points) WebMar 13, 2024 · Python Binary Search Tree - Exercises, Practice, Solution: In computer science, binary search trees (BST), sometimes called ordered or sorted binary trees, are a particular type of container: data structures that store numbers, names etc. in memory. They allow fast lookup, addition and removal of items, and can be used to implement either … rbc rewards visa car rental insurance

Binary Search Tree in Python - YouTube

Category:PYTHON : Is there a module for balanced binary tree in Python

Tags:Binary search tree library in python

Binary search tree library in python

Python: Binary Search Tree (BST)- Exercises, Practice, Solution

WebConstruct Binary Search Tree from Preorder Traversal. 81.1%: Medium: 1038: Binary Search Tree to Greater Sum Tree. 85.5%: Medium: 1214: Two Sum BSTs. 66.1%: Medium: 1382: Balance a Binary Search Tree. 80.7%: Medium: 1305: All Elements in Two Binary Search Trees. 79.8%: Medium: 1373: Maximum Sum BST in Binary Tree. 39.4%: Hard: … WebBed & Board 2-bedroom 1-bath Updated Bungalow. 1 hour to Tulsa, OK 50 minutes to Pioneer Woman You will be close to everything when you stay at this centrally-located …

Binary search tree library in python

Did you know?

WebJul 18, 2024 · How the Binary Search Algorithm Works – Step by Step First, before performing the search, you need to sort the list. Then you create a variable that stores the value to be searched for. Next, the list is divided into two parts. We sum up the first and last indexes to find the index of the middle element in the list. WebApr 5, 2024 · Binary Search tree Binary search tree is a type of Binary tree in which nodes are inserted based on two conditions. ... 1 stack in python using LinkedList or List 2 Implementation of Queue in python 3 …

WebJun 28, 2024 · A bank application for the terminal that uses linked lists, binary search, binary trees, and heap sort for the data structures. linked-list data-structures banking binary-tree heapsort binary-search banking-applications banking-system. Updated on Jul 12, 2024. Python. http://duoduokou.com/python/16699872465714230865.html

WebMar 24, 2024 · Binarytree is a Python library which lets you generate, visualize, inspect and manipulate binary trees. Skip the tedious work of setting up test data, and dive straight into practising your algorithms. Heaps and binary search trees are also supported. Self … WebOct 10, 2024 · Then depending on which way we go, that node has a left and a right and so on. 1. The left node is always smaller than its parent. 2. The right node is always greater than its parent. 3. A BST is considered balanced if every level of the tree is fully filled with the exception of the last level.

WebMay 5, 2024 · Here two possible solutions in Python, given the following binary search tree. 20 / \ 10 30 / \ 35 40 \ 37 Recursive traversal. The recursion ends whenever a node is null. Call inorder_rec() first for the left subtree, then print the value of the current node, then print it for the right subtree.

WebSep 9, 2024 · A Python implementation of a self balancing binary search tree (AVL Tree). Useful to practice, study and see how a SBBST works. (There is a shorter version here). Introduction. A self-balancing binary search tree is a data structure, a kind advanced one I would say, that optimizes the times for insertion, deletion and serching. Even though ... sims 4 aspirations mod the simsWeb在Python中实现二叉搜索树以处理重复键,python,binary-search-tree,Python,Binary Search Tree,下面是我在网站上找到的示例代码,它可以帮助我更好地学习python: 作者解释说: 我们实现insert的一个重要问题是没有正确处理重复的密钥。 rbc rewards+ visa credit cardWebAug 3, 2024 · A Binary Search tree has the following property: All nodes should be such that the left child is always less than the parent node. The right child is always greater than the parent node. In the following sections, we’ll see how to search, insert and delete in a BST recursively as well as iteratively. Let’s create our Binary Tree Data ... sims 4 assassin careerWebJul 25, 2024 · The objective of my code is to get each seperate word from a txt file and put it into a list and then making a binary search tree using that list to count the frequency of each word and printing each word in alphabetical order along with its frequency. sims 4 aspirations not workingWebMar 28, 2024 · Author: Al-mamun Sarkar Date: 2024-03-28 19:27:21. Binary search tree implementation in Python using a while loop. The following code shows how to implement a binary search tree (BST) in the Python programming language. rbc rewards+ visa credit limitWebFeb 4, 2024 · The binary search tree is a special type of tree data structure whose inorder gives a sorted list of nodes or vertices. In Python, we can directly create a BST object … rbc rewards visa platinum ttdWebPYTHON : Is there a module for balanced binary tree in Python's standard library?To Access My Live Chat Page, On Google, Search for "hows tech developer conn... sims 4 aspiration store